Web19 sep. 2006 · Good day = Magandang araw. May you have a nice day = Sana'y maging maganda ang araw mo. Culturally, we don't really use this sort of expression. From time to time we use the expression 'Have a nice day!' or 'Have a good day!' but in English and not in Tagalog. Usually, we say 'Take care' (Ingat), after saying goodbye to a friend or family. See a translation Report copyright infringement; Answers Web12 mei 2024 · The formal “you” in German is always capitalized: Sie. (When spelled with a lowercase s, sie can mean “she” or “they”). Sie can be used to formally address one or more people. You would pair Sie with more formal greetings and farewells — such as Guten Tag (Hello/Good day) or Auf Wiedersehen (Goodbye). images of rob marciano
